Application Acceleration Manager Explained Without the Jargon

There was a time when a slow business application usually meant one thing: the internet connection wasn’t good enough. Upgrading to a faster network often solved the problem, and everyone moved on. Today, that explanation isn’t always true.

Many organizations have high-speed internet, modern hardware, and cloud-based software, yet employees still find themselves staring at loading screens, waiting for reports to open, or refreshing pages that should respond instantly. The connection isn’t the only thing affecting performance anymore. Every request travels through networks, servers, security checks, and cloud services before the information reaches the user. A delay at any point can make an application feel much slower than it actually is.

This growing complexity is one reason businesses started looking beyond faster internet speeds. Instead of replacing applications that already work, many organizations focus on improving how those applications travel across the network. That’s where an Application Acceleration Manager becomes part of the conversation. It doesn’t create new software or change how employees use their applications. Instead, it helps those applications reach users more efficiently, reducing delays that often go unnoticed until productivity begins to suffer.

The Bottleneck Isn't Always the Internet

Imagine two offices connected to the same internet provider. Both have identical bandwidth, similar computers, and access to the same cloud application. Yet one office consistently opens dashboards in a few seconds while the other waits much longer for the exact same information.

At first glance, it doesn’t make much sense. If both offices have similar internet speeds, why would the experience be so different?

The answer often lies in everything that happens between clicking a button and seeing the result. Modern applications don’t simply travel from one computer to another. Data may pass through multiple security layers, remote servers, cloud platforms, virtual private networks, and regional data centers before it reaches its destination. Every additional step introduces another opportunity for delay.

An Application Acceleration Manager focuses on this journey rather than the application itself. Instead of asking how to make the software faster, it asks how to remove unnecessary delays while the software communicates across the network.

Faster Doesn’t Always Mean More Powerful

Many people assume improving application performance requires purchasing faster servers or replacing existing software. Sometimes that’s true, but surprisingly often the applications themselves aren’t the real problem.

Think about driving across a city during rush hour. Buying a faster car won’t help if traffic is blocking every intersection. The vehicle already has enough power; the journey is what slows it down.

Business applications work in much the same way. They may already process information quickly once requests arrive, but those requests can become delayed while moving across busy networks or competing with thousands of other connections. An Application Acceleration Manager helps organize that traffic more efficiently so information reaches users with fewer interruptions.

The result isn’t necessarily a more powerful application. It simply feels more responsive because less time is wasted waiting for information to travel back and forth.

When Waiting Starts Becoming Expensive

A few extra seconds may not seem important until those seconds are repeated hundreds or thousands of times each day.

Picture a customer service team handling support requests through a web-based platform. If every employee waits five additional seconds whenever a customer record loads, the delay feels insignificant at first. Nobody complains about five seconds.

Now multiply that delay across hundreds of customer interactions every day and dozens of employees throughout the organization. Suddenly, hours of productive work disappear each week without anyone noticing a single major problem.

This is why organizations pay attention to application performance long before systems completely fail. Small delays repeated thousands of times often cost more than one dramatic outage because they quietly reduce productivity day after day.

Application Acceleration Managers are designed to reduce those hidden delays, allowing employees to spend more time working instead of waiting.

Fixing Performance Without Starting Over

Replacing enterprise software is one of the most expensive decisions an organization can make. New systems require planning, employee training, migration, testing, and months of adjustment before they become part of everyday work.

Because of that, businesses usually ask a simpler question first.

Can the current application perform better without replacing it?

In many cases, the answer is yes. Instead of rebuilding software from the ground up, organizations look for ways to improve how information moves between users and applications. Optimizing network traffic, reducing repeated data transfers, prioritizing important requests, and improving communication between systems can often deliver noticeable improvements without changing how employees use the software.

That approach saves both time and money while extending the value of applications the business already depends on.

Not Every Delay Needs the Same Solution

An Application Acceleration Manager can make a noticeable difference, but it isn’t the answer to every performance problem. Sometimes the application itself needs optimization. In other cases, the database may be overloaded, the server might not have enough resources, or the internet connection is genuinely unstable.

This is why businesses rarely begin with a solution. They begin with questions.

Where is the delay happening? Is information moving slowly across the network, or is the application taking too long to process requests? Are users in one office experiencing the problem while everyone else works normally? The answers determine whether application acceleration will help or whether attention should be focused somewhere else.

Understanding the source of the problem prevents organizations from investing in technology that doesn’t address the real issue.

Cloud Applications Changed the Conversation

Years ago, most business software lived inside the same office where employees worked. Information traveled a relatively short distance, making performance easier to predict.

Today, that picture looks very different.

A company might store files in one cloud platform, manage customers through another, process payments somewhere else, and communicate using several online services at the same time. Every click can trigger requests that travel through multiple systems before a page finishes loading.

As organizations adopted more cloud services, application performance became less about raw internet speed and more about how efficiently those connections were managed. That shift is one reason Application Acceleration Managers have become increasingly valuable in modern IT environments. They help organizations maintain a smoother experience even as applications become more distributed across different platforms and locations.
